Rachel An update to my Yahoo Group subscription experience I reported in a previous posting: The 'conversion' of my business email address succeeded behind the scenes, apparently - i.e. I did not have to re-request 'conversion'. When I signed in today - about 24 hours after first establishing a Yahoo ID, both emails - my business email and Yahoo email - were available for 'linking' to Yahoo groups. I was able to 'link' the EDI-L group to my business email address and select the digest feature. My conclusion: I would still prefer a more 'interested' host - like DISA - but the Yahoo alternative is fully featured. My warning: Your mileage may vary. Regards, James K.
